C16H14Cl2N2 — CID 135029399
2,3-bis(4-chlorophenyl)-5-methyl-3,4-dihydropyrazole (PubChem CID 135029399) has the molecular formula C16H14Cl2N2 and a molecular weight of 305.21 g/mol. Its IUPAC name is 2,3-bis(4-chlorophenyl)-5-methyl-3,4-dihydropyrazole.
